Arkansas 7th Grade ELA — What Students Learn

In 7th grade English, Arkansas students develop skills across reading, writing, speaking, and language. They analyze both literary and informational texts, identify author's purpose and point of view, and support claims with evidence. These skills build directly on what students learned in 6th grade and prepare them for more advanced work in 8th grade and beyond.

Reading and Literary Analysis

7th grade readers in Arkansas dig into fiction, poetry, drama, and nonfiction. Students practice identifying themes, comparing texts, and evaluating how an author uses structure and word choice to develop meaning. Writing in 7th Grade ELA

Arkansas 7th graders write across three main modes:

  • Argumentative writing — making a claim and supporting it with evidence from texts
  • Informative writing — explaining a topic clearly and accurately
  • Narrative writing — crafting stories with developed characters and plot

Grammar, Vocabulary, and Language Skills

Strong grammar and vocabulary are essential in 7th grade. Students learn to use varied sentence structures, correct punctuation, and precise word choice. Vocabulary instruction focuses on context clues, Greek and Latin roots, and academic language. StudyPug's practice exercises reinforce these skills so students can apply them in their own writing.

Preparing for the ACT Aspire

Arkansas uses the ACT Aspire to assess ELA in grades 3–8. The 7th grade assessment tests reading comprehension and written expression. StudyPug lessons are aligned to Arkansas ELA standards, giving students the practice they need to feel prepared on test day.
